And I rejoice at the coming of Stephanas and Fortunatus and Achaicus: for that which was lacking on your part they supplied.
For they refreshed my spirit and yours: acknowledge ye therefore them that are such.
The churches of Asia salute you. Aquila and Prisca salute you much in the Lord, with the church that is in their house.
All the brethren salute you. Salute one another with a holy kiss.
The salutation of me Paul with mine own hand.
If any man loveth not the Lord, let him be anathema. Maranatha.
The grace of the Lord Jesus Christ be with you.
